Kybartai vs Base Esperanza Climate & Distance Between

Antarctica flag
  • The distance between Kybartai, Lithuania and Base Esperanza, Antarctica is approximately 14,799 km or 9,196 mi.
  • To reach Kybartai in this distance one would set out from Base Esperanza bearing 51.3°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kybartai bearing 37.1° or NE .
  • Kybartai has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Base Esperanza has a tundra climate (ET).
  • The mean annual temperature is 12 °C (21.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.9 °C (17.8°F) more in Kybartai.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 113.4 mm (4.5 in) less which is equivalent to 113.4 l/m² (2.78 US gal/ft²) or 1,134,000 l/ha (121,232 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.4° higher in Kybartai than in Base Esperanza.
